Oshkosh Corp (OSK, Financial), a leader in purpose-built vehicles and equipment, announced a suite of electrification, AI, autonomy, and connectivity solutions at CES. These innovations are designed to support essential workers such as firefighters, soldiers, and postal carriers, enhancing their safety and efficiency. The announcement, made on January 5, 2025, highlights Oshkosh's commitment to redefining essential services with advanced technologies.

Positive Aspects

  • Introduction of a first-of-its-kind, all-electric refuse and recycling vehicle, enhancing neighborhood waste management.
  • Launch of AI-enabled Collision Avoidance Mitigation System (CAMS) for emergency vehicles, improving safety for first responders.
  • Development of self-driving vehicles and connected solutions to optimize operations at airports and job sites.
  • Expansion of the McNeilus® Volterra™ line with the ZFL electric front-loader truck, promoting sustainability in refuse collection.

Frequently Asked Questions

What new products did Oshkosh Corp introduce at CES?

Oshkosh introduced an all-electric refuse and recycling vehicle, AI-enabled CAMS for emergency vehicles, and self-driving solutions for airports and job sites.

How does the AI-enabled Collision Avoidance Mitigation System (CAMS) work?

CAMS uses advanced camera technology, AI, and sensors to detect oncoming vehicles, providing first responders with critical advance notice of potential collisions.

What is the significance of the McNeilus® Volterra™ ZFL truck?

The ZFL truck is an electric front-loader designed for commercial refuse and recycling collection, promoting sustainability and efficiency in waste management.
